    I'm rummaging through my leftover boxes (waiting for things to open up in the UK) and came across this brass pot. It's probably been about 3 years since I bought it (came in a box lot with Eastern metal items if I recall correctly). I could never quite decide on where it comes from or the period.

    It has a dolphin, lamprey or some sort of creature style handle, some Eastern features but not a typical dallah. It has a ceramic insulator at the bottom of the handle, top one is missing. No marks, 23 cm tall, about 1.3kg. Better made than your average Middle Eastern tourist pot and probably has some age although perhaps not 19thC. Tinned inside. It's not going to be valuable but bugs me when I can't pin something down. Any thoughts?
